Escape from Morabito: after four years of investigation, Interior will dismiss four officials

He Ministry of Interior announced this Wednesday that it will ask the National Civil Service Office (ONSC) for the dismissal of four officials that they committed “very serious offenses” within the framework of the administrative investigation that started the portfolio in 2019 for the escape from Rocco Morabito.

Almost four years later, the ministry finished investigating the actions of a total of 28 officials. As announced at a press conference by Undersecretary Guillermo Maciel, of that total of 28 workers, 14 are exonerated of responsibility, 7 have minor misconduct, 3 serious and 4 very serious, which is grounds for dismissal.

“He is going to go to the ONSC for dismissal due to the irregularities found,” he explained. The people investigated fulfilled different roles, Maciel explained. “Supervision, coordination, those who were in charge of the highest hierarchies within the controls that should have been had and were not. No instructions were given, for example, to the guards on what they should do on the sixth floor where Morabito was,” explained the hierarch.

In addition to the four removal cases, the other sanctions will imply suspension for several days or up to six months.

The type of offenses they committed, Maciel pointed out, will be detailed when the resolutions and the notified officials are available.

Maciel, however, also pointed out that the lawyer who conducted the administrative investigation found other irregularities what were left “out of the investigation and the administrative summary”. “Irregular situations that were not contemplated in the summary,” said Maciel.

Among them the apparition in a cell on the sixth floor, which had torn off the grate, and was hanging a rope with knots and a harness; the manipulation of the video surveillance cameras on the sixth floor of the former Central Prison; and the footage where it is seen that Morabito moved the cameras so that his movements would not be recorded.

Maciel also recalled that three days before the escape occurred, on June 20, 2019, the Central Jail was left without a video surveillance system because it was withdrawn.

And he stressed that the flash drive given to Morabito by Mexican drug trafficker Gerardo González Valencia, who was going to visit the Italian at Cárcel Central. The device, Maciel recalled, was seized by the director of the Central Prison at the time, who sent it to the National Rehabilitation Institute (INR).

“That flash drive does not appear, we do not know what content it has, the fate it has had. That was not investigated either. All these events that are serious, really serious, are the ones that were left uninvestigated,” said the undersecretary.

Now the Ministry of the Interior opened an administrative investigation for each of these facts.

Asked about the knowledge of the Prosecutor’s Office about the facts verified by the Interior in the administrative investigation, Maciel said that all these situations “are already at the headquarters.”

“It is in parallel to the administrative investigation and the summary that the proceedings in the Prosecutor’s Office follow, which may or may not coincide,” he said.

The case

The Italian mobster, leader of the Calabrian mafia ‘Ndrangheta, escaped from the former Central Prison, in the heart of Montevideo, on June 23, 2019, along with three other criminals.

He had been in prison in Uruguay since 2017, while his extradition to Italy was being processed, a country where he was one of the five most wanted men when he was found in a hotel in Montevideo, under the name of Francisco Capeletto.

After the escape in June 2019, Morabito was recaptured in May 2021 in the Brazilian city of Joa Pessoa. In July 2022 it was finally extradited to Italywhere he remains in prison.

The case of the escape was investigated for several years by the prosecutor for Economic and Complex Crimes, Ricardo Lackner, who in three years leading the case only got the indictment of a captain of the Republican Guardwhich was formalized in July 2022. The police officer was accused of repeated abuses of duties and was being investigated for arranging 12 transfers without a warrant of Gerardo González Valencia, a Mexican drug trafficker – member of Los Cuinis – who was also imprisoned in the Central Jail and what was it extradited to the United States.
